Frequently Asked Questions
What is the climate like in Bendorf?
Bendorf has an average annual temperature of 10°C with 786mm of rainfall per year. The warmest month is Jul (24°C) and the coldest is Feb (-1°C).
What is the hottest month in Bendorf?
The hottest month in Bendorf is Jul, with an average high of 24°C.
How much rain does Bendorf get?
Bendorf receives 786mm of precipitation annually. The wettest month is Jul (80mm) and the driest is Feb (51mm).
